Connect With Bluetooth At Holmdel Safety Initiative Wednesday

From 11 a.m. to 3 p.m. June 15, Holmdel Best Buy can help residents link their cell phones to their cars to cut down on distracted driving.

HOLMDEL, N.J.—The Holmdel Township Police Department has partnered with Best Buy here in a free Bluetooth Pairing Initiative to help lower crashes related to distracted driving.

On Wednesday, June 15, drivers will be shown the best way to avoid distracted driving, as well as be taught how to use cell phone features, such as the do not disturb option at the Best Buy at 2130 Route 35 here.

Cell phone dash mounts will be provided to drivers in our senior community if needed.
